Aitken Construction Ltd

Comments on Aitken Construction Ltd. 85 Thorney Mill Road, Iver, Iver , Buckinghamshire, SL09AH UK
Please share as much information as you can about Aitken Construction Ltd so other users can benefit from your comment.
Can't read?